Disconnecting my ABS brakes

I need to disconnect my ABS brakes temporarily. Is there a fuse to pull to accomplish this?

We're entering the G20 in an SCCA RallyCross this weekend, and I've never had to worry about ABS before (my last car was a '90 GTI with regular brakes). We need to be able to toss the car into sharp turns on wet grass, and the ABS won't allow enough sliding to be fast.

Your advice is appreciated!!!!
